Level of Significance
A threshold of probability set before a study to determine when an observed effect is considered statistically significant, typically denoted by alpha.
Alpha
In statistics, the significance level defined as the probability of rejecting the null hypothesis when it is true.
Critical Value
A point on the scale of a test statistic beyond which we reject the null hypothesis, often associated with the desired significance level of a test.
